Output 129c8015a750e09e6d5f9fd3f99572c99adc3202e2dba0cc4308a16cc284889c:21

value
18263430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d07fa469517c9dcaadce770a290543e38e70348 OP_EQUAL
address
3EYiktTKx25nzXstsfuaX2u3MygZmdSqnD
transaction
129c8015a750e09e6d5f9fd3f99572c99adc3202e2dba0cc4308a16cc284889c
confirmations
275687
spent
true